From the cutoff seat, Allan Baekke opened the pot to 34,000 before Johannes Holstege three-bet to 79,000 from the button. When the blinds folded, Baekke came right back over the top with a four-bet to 157,000, and Holstege moved all in for 642,000. Snap-call! Monster pot. Cards up.
